About 5-amino-2-(4-aminophenyl)benzamide
5-amino-2-(4-aminophenyl)benzamide (PubChem CID 68787804) has the molecular formula C13H13N3O
and a molecular weight of 227.27 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 5-amino-2-(4-aminophenyl)benzamide.
